LPA: WEST · AMM: +03
When it's 6:00 PM in Gran Canaria Island, it's 8:00 PM in Amman.
Spanish passport holders can get a visa on arrival at Queen Alia International Airport in Amman. The single-entry visa costs JOD 40 (around EUR 52) and allows a stay of up to 30 days. Pay in cash (JOD, USD, or EUR) at the visa counter before passport control. Your passport must be valid for at least 6 months from arrival with at least 2 blank pages.
The Jordan Pass is worth buying before your trip at jordanpass.jo. It costs JOD 70 to JOD 80 depending on how many days you want at Petra. The pass includes the entry visa fee and admission to 40+ tourist sites including Petra, Jerash, and Wadi Rum. It pays for itself if you visit Petra alone (normally JOD 50 entry). You must stay at least 3 consecutive nights in Jordan for the visa waiver to apply.
The 30-day visa can be extended at any police station in Jordan for free. Go before the 30 days expire. Each extension grants another 60 days, up to a total of 6 months. You need your passport and the registration form they give you at the police station. The extension process takes about 30 minutes.
Global bus Line 60 connects Las Palmas (Santa Catalina bus station) to LPA in about 25–30 minutes (€2.95). Service is frequent from around 06:00 to midnight. From Maspalomas and the southern resorts, Line 66 runs to the airport in 40–50 minutes (€4.35).Taxis from Las Palmas city center cost €25–35. From Maspalomas: €30–40. The GC-1 motorway runs directly to the airport. Rental cars are the dominant transport mode for island visitors; return desks are in the terminal building.

LPA to AMM Flight Duration and Schedule
Nonstop flight time from LPA to AMM is about 6 hours 30 minutes gate to gate. The route covers a distance of 3,063 miles (4,929 km).
